Congratulations to Red Clay's Newest Teacher of the Year Winners!
Congratulations to our newest building-level Teacher of the Year winners! On March 26 Red Clay school leaders, staff and students joined together to announce the 2022 Teacher of Year winners, surprising the winners with flowers, balloons, and supportive messages.
- Mary Adam, an English teacher at First State School
- Beth Blohm, a middle school science teacher at Conrad Schools of Science
- Lowell Buford, a special education teacher and 11th-grade AVID teacher at Thomas McKean High School
- Lindsey Bulla, a 7th-grade English language arts teacher at Skyline Middle School
- Alexia Cordrey, a 4th-grade teacher at Forest Oak Elementary School
- Heather Dunbar, a preschool special education teacher for the Red Clay Early Years Program
- Meaghan Echeverria, a 1st-grade teacher at Richey Elementary School
- Nicholas Fillioe, a middle school health and physical education teacher at Cab Calloway School of the Arts
- Kylee Holliday, a social studies teacher at Alexis I. du Pont High School
- Ashley Jones, a kindergarten teacher at Richardson Park Elementary School
- Ashley Kellar, a special education teacher for The Meadowood Program
- Peter Kelly, a 7th-grade science teacher at Brandywine Springs School
- Rebekah Lewandowski, an autism specialist at Henry B. du Pont Middle School
- Matthew Marion, a music teacher at Linden Hill Elementary School
- Samina Miles, a 1st-grade teacher at Evan G. Shortlidge Academy
- Shayna Moon, a 1st-grade teacher at Highlands Elementary School
- Melissa Morris, a 3rd-grade math teacher at Warner Elementary School
- Jennifer O'Neill, a library media specialist at Heritage Elementary School
- Christine Paoli, a 2nd-grade Spanish immersion teacher at Marbrook Elementary School
- Jill Peddrick, an English Learner teacher at William C. Lewis Dual Language Elementary School
- Shayla Perkins, a 6th-grade social studies teacher at Stanton Middle School
- Erin Rivera, a 5th-grade teacher at North Star Elementary School
- Alexis Storm, a 1st-grade teacher at William Cooke Jr. Elementary School
- Leah Thompson, an 8th-grade English language arts teacher at Alexis I. du Pont Middle School
- Bridget Wilson, a technology and library teacher at Anna P. Mote Elementary School
- Kristin Zerbe, an English language arts teacher at The John Dickinson School
- Denise Zuniga, a 4th-grade special education teacher at Austin D. Baltz Elementary School
